Standard Plumbing Concerns and Their Remedies
Numerous property holders deal with common plumbing troubles that can disturb daily routines and cause more substantial problems if left unaddressed. Leaky faucets are a common concern, often caused by worn washers or O-rings. A simple replacement can return functionality and avoid water wastage. Clogged drains are another common issue, typically arising from a buildup of hair, grease, or debris. Regular maintenance, such as using a drain strainer, can help mitigate this problem. Running toilets may waste water and suggest a faulty flapper or fill valve, which can often be remedied with minimal effort. Additionally, low water pressure can arise from sediment buildup in pipes or fixtures. Homeowners should consider flushing their water heater and checking for leaks. Resolving these plumbing problems quickly can save time, money, and stress, securing a smoothly functioning household.

Warning Signs of Problematic Systems
How can homeowners identify when their heating system is failing? Numerous warning signs reveal possible malfunctions. One typical indicator is uneven heating, with some rooms staying cold even when the system operates. Homeowners could likewise observe peculiar sounds, such as knocking or hissing, that could signal mechanical difficulties. Furthermore, an unexpected rise in utility costs might indicate poor performance, since the unit labors more to sustain the preferred temperature. Another warning sign is the presence of unusual consult article odors, which may indicate burnt components or gas leaks. Ultimately, if the system frequently cycles on and off, it could be struggling to maintain a consistent temperature. Identifying these indicators promptly can result in quick fixes and avoid additional problems.

Search for Leaks
Routine inspections of plumbing fixtures logically progress to the essential task of detecting leaks. Homeowners should regularly inspect faucets, pipes, and toilets for any signs of water leaking. Even small leaks can result in considerable water waste and higher bills over time. A straightforward visual inspection can often expose damp spots, corrosion, or mold growth, signaling a potential leak. Additionally, homeowners can track their water meter for abnormal fluctuations, which may indicate hidden leaks. Using paper towels or a towel to wipe around joints and fittings can help discover moisture. By addressing leaks immediately, homeowners can prevent more severe damage and pricey repairs in the future, guaranteeing their plumbing system remains efficient and reliable.
Preserve HVAC Heating
A properly maintained heating system can significantly improve a home's comfort and energy efficiency. Homeowners should prioritize regular inspections, ideally at the onset of the heating season, to ensure peak performance. Replacing or cleaning filters monthly can substantially improve airflow and system efficiency. Additionally, checking the thermostat settings guarantees the heating system operates at the desired temperature. Homeowners should also check vents and radiators for blockages and verify they are clear. It is advisable to schedule annual professional maintenance, as trained technicians can detect and resolve potential issues before they escalate. Finally, homeowners should be vigilant for uncommon noises or odors, as these can indicate underlying problems that require immediate attention.
